COMPORTENT STRUCTUREL DES POTEAUX EN BETON ARME RENFORCES PAR PRF SOUS CHARGEMENT EXCENTRE.

Abstract

Le confinement externe par des Polymères Renforcés de Fibres (PRF) est maintenant une technique largement mise en œuvre pour renforcer et réparer les poteaux en béton armé (BA). La grande majorité des resultats des essais realises concernent des cylindres de béton sous chargement axial concentrique. En pratique, les colonnes en BA ont souvent une section transversal de forme carrée ou rectangulaire et soumises à des charges excentriques. Plusieurs paramétres influent sur le comportement structurel de tels elements. Une nouvelle technique de renforcement nommée NSM (Near Surface Mounted) a été utilisée ces dernières années pour renforcer les éléments structuraux en flexion. On presente dans cet article certains principaux résultats emanent de l’effet des parametres tels que que le degré d’excentricité, le nombre des couches du renfort, l’élancement des poteaux,la forme de la section et la présence de bandes verticales. On s’intéresse particulieremnt aux gains de résistance et de ductilité.
